I'm brand new to Seadoos. Grew up with boats and water skiing and finally bought my first SeaDoo, a 1997 GSX, last week. 1st impression... Love It!

The guy I bought it from is a buy/sell guy who had used it only one w/e over 4th July before selling to me. Everything was working normally the first 1/2 hour, or so, on the first day out. On the 2nd day I've run it about 3 hours (little less than 2 tanks of gas) and think I might have a problem.

The Info Ctr started flashing LOW OIL while riding, and when I returned to the dock it flashed MAINT when I started to put it on the trailer. The oil tank is about 1/2 full, and I couldn't tell just by looking at it that the oil level had even gone down any while riding. Is this normal?

The seller had put a gallon of the Quicksilver oil from Walmart in the tank (Wrong oil, TC-W3 -- I know, after I started doing some research on this forum after the weekend). What should I do now? Any help, or response, is greatly appreciated!

Welcome.

Drain the system, and refill it with a FULL SYNTHETIC API-TC oil. Quicksilver makes an oil that can be used in your ski... but most wal-mart's don't have it. Also, change the filter, and bleed the system. TC-w3 oils can be the death of a seadoo 800 engine.

As far as your issue... it's normal if the tank is 1/2 or a little lower... and you ride very aggressive. It will bounce the float, and trip the light.

As far as guessing if the oil system is working... just mark the tank with a sharpie marker while it's on the trailer... and check it after you are done for the day. If you were riding hard... you will burn a quart of oil for most of a tank of fuel. BUT... if you are idling around, and running at low throttle settings... you will burn less oil
